How they compare

India currently reports 156 t against 76 t in Greece, a difference of 80 t.

That makes India's figure about 2.1 times Greece's.

The two have swapped places 6 times across 13 shared years of data; in 1997 it was India ahead.

Greece ranks 29th and India ranks 27th of 52 countries.

India has averaged higher in every one of the 3 decades both report.
